Get started29 Brantwood Court is a two-bedroom detached house in West Byfleet (KT14 6BU). It has a recorded floor area of 57 m² (around 616 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(July 2010) shows a G (score 18), near the bottom of the EPC scale. The recommended improvements would lift it to E (score 53),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ity. The latest certificate is from July 2010,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. At 57 m² this is the 9th smallest of 21 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 46–59 m². The building's EPC ratings span G to C, with this unit at the bottom. On EPC score it ranks last in the building (18 versus a best of 77).
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 3.3%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£255,000 is 34.2% above the 2013 sale price. On energy efficiency it sits in the bottom 10% of properties in this postcode — significant headroom for improvement. Last changed hands 13 years ago, in April 2013.
